Is Online Roulette Completely Fair?
It's actually not very simple for a computer - the creation of a truly random rumber. It's an important point to remember as many of the things that computers do for us require that. For example fruit machines or online roulette all need random numbers to make them fair. It's a big issue for those of us who don't live near a proper casino and want to play roulette online instead.
Which is where the problem lies, a computer needs a set of instructions to be random which is obviously pretty hard to provide. The computer processes the instructions, which are written by a programmer who determines how it should act. Think of how hard it is to produce these instructions to be completely random. In reality all they can produce is Pseudo-random numbers which to be fair are very difficult to predict.
There is another difficulty in that we are also hopeless at being random. We tend to want 50/50 chances to happen 50% of the time which is actually not going to happen that often surprisingly enough. Real random sequences can actually look very strange, with long, improbable sequences commonplace. It will come as no surprise to anyone who has watched spins on roulette wheels, where long sequences are common. Our neat, balance perception of what 'random' should look like usually ends up in the code of the computer programs.
In online gambling though, the problem goes even deeper - the perception of a player is equally as important. If we get an unlucky spin of a wheel or reel on an online game we get suspicious of the computer. If it happened on a real roulette wheel in a casino we'd probably mark it down to being unlucky.
